Testes Iniciais
Na fase inicial dos testes, foram realizadas observações e registros que fornecem informações relevantes sobre o projeto. Na primeira imagem, é possível visualizar a instalação do sistema na minha residência. Durante um período de 18 horas, o projeto foi mantido em funcionamento para avaliação.
Na segunda imagem, destaca-se o valor de extrema importância no campo "kWh Gastos" até o momento. Devido à limitação do tempo de execução do teste proposto, os demais campos não apresentam alta precisão. É importante ressaltar que esses campos requerem um tempo de execução mais longo para garantir uma maior acurácia.
Na terceira imagem, são apresentados os dados enviados ao banco de dados. Nessa visualização, é possível notar a presença de vários valores "0". Esse resultado ocorre devido ao teste ter sido realizado em um único dia específico, no caso, uma terça-feira. Portanto, apenas os dados referentes a esse dia estão preenchidos.
A partir dos testes iniciais, três conclusões relevantes podem ser obtidas:
1: A medição de kWh está funcionando corretamente, uma vez que a diferença entre o medidor de energia e os valores de kWh apresentados é mínima.
2: O Blynk, plataforma utilizada no projeto, possui um limitador de tempo, desconectando após um longo período de execução contínua. Essa observação é importante para a compreensão do comportamento do sistema e para futuras otimizações.
3: Existe uma desconexão do Wi-Fi com o ESP32 que ocorre em alguns momentos, prejudicando a medição.
Testes Finais
Na etapa final dos testes, foram realizadas todas as avaliações necessárias para validar o projeto. Durante um período contínuo de 6 dias e meio, o sistema permaneceu em funcionamento, fornecendo dados essenciais para a conclusão do projeto.
Na primeira imagem, pode-se observar um consumo de 64 kWh ao longo de todo o processo. Com base nesses dados, é possível projetar um possível gasto de aproximadamente 198 reais até o final do mês, considerando os gastos acumulados até o momento.
É importante ressaltar que os problemas identificados durante a fase inicial de testes foram devidamente solucionados. Tanto a desconexão com a plataforma Blynk quanto a desconexão com a rede Wi-Fi foram abordados por meio da implementação de duas funções no código do programa. Essas funções são ativadas automaticamente sempre que ocorre uma desconexão com o Wi-Fi ou com o Blynk, garantindo a estabilidade do sistema.
Com base nos resultados dos testes finais, podemos concluir que o projeto atende aos parâmetros estabelecidos, demonstrando estabilidade e funcionalidade. As fases de teste foram concluídas com sucesso, validando o projeto como um todo.
Durante as fases iniciais do projeto, foi enfrentado uma dificuldade significativa devido a uma mudança nos materiais utilizados, o que resultou em atraso na entrega de um dos marcos estabelecidos no cronograma. Além disso, alguns desafios para garantir o correto funcionamento do sensor de corrente apareceram. No entanto, uma vez que esses problemas foram solucionados, o projeto seguiu dentro do cronograma, respeitando todas as datas propostas.
Ao longo da execução do projeto, foi adquirido valiosos aprendizados. O primeiro deles foi a importância de um cronograma pré-estabelecido. A medida que as semanas avançavam, percebeu-se a necessidade de realizar ajustes e modificações no projeto, a fim de adaptá-lo às demandas e requisitos em constante evolução.
O segundo aprendizado foi relacionado à programação. Inicialmente, enfrentei desafios por não possuir conhecimento suficiente em programação para conduzir o projeto de forma abrangente. No entanto, ao longo do processo, pude desenvolver habilidades e conhecimentos adicionais, aprimorando minha capacidade de programar e solucionar problemas relacionados ao projeto.
Por fim, o terceiro aprendizado diz respeito à plataforma Blynk. Durante a execução do projeto, tive a oportunidade de explorar essa plataforma didática, que se mostrou altamente adequada para projetos autonomos. Aprendi a utilizar seus recursos de forma eficaz, o que contribuiu para o desenvolvimento e a implementação bem-sucedida do projeto.
No geral, apesar dos desafios enfrentados, as dificuldades encontradas proporcionaram oportunidades de aprendizado e crescimento, resultando em um projeto bem-sucedido e enriquecedor.
Considerando a divisão do trabalho em hardware e software, apresento abaixo algumas sugestões para possíveis melhorias e expansões do projeto:
Parte de Hardware:
Implementação do projeto em uma placa de circuito impresso (PCB): Para garantir uma montagem mais profissional e compacta, o desenvolvimento de um PCB personalizado pode ser considerado. Isso permitirá uma melhor organização e conexão dos componentes eletrônicos.
Criação de uma caixa impressa por uma impressora 3D: Uma caixa personalizada, produzida por meio de impressão 3D, pode ser projetada para abrigar o sistema. Essa caixa poderia incluir espaço para um display LCD, facilitando a visualização dos gastos com energia elétrica de forma mais conveniente.
Aquisição de mais sensores de corrente para a leitura de gastos por disjuntor: Caso haja interesse em monitorar o consumo de energia de diferentes circuitos individuais, a aquisição de sensores de corrente adicionais pode ser considerada. Dessa forma, será possível obter dados mais detalhados sobre o consumo em cada disjuntor.
Parte de Software:
Alteração do uso da plataforma Blynk para criação de aplicativos através do Python: A plataforma Blynk apresente limitações em termos de funcionalidades e layout, uma alternativa seria migrar para o desenvolvimento de aplicativos personalizados usando Python. Isso permitiria maior flexibilidade e controle sobre as funcionalidades e a interface do aplicativo.
Implementação de relatórios de gastos: Uma funcionalidade interessante seria a criação de relatórios detalhados sobre os gastos com energia elétrica. Esses relatórios podem incluir informações como consumo diário, semanal ou mensal, destacando os períodos de maior demanda e fornecendo uma análise mais aprofundada dos padrões de consumo.
Gráficos de demanda de energia elétrica utilizada durante o mês: Adicionar gráficos que ilustrem visualmente a demanda de energia elétrica ao longo do mês pode fornecer uma compreensão mais clara dos picos e variações de consumo ao longo do tempo.
Dados de faturas anteriores: Integrar o sistema com dados de faturas anteriores pode permitir uma comparação direta entre os gastos estimados e os valores reais registrados nas faturas. Isso proporcionaria uma avaliação mais precisa e uma base de comparação para acompanhar a eficiência energética ao longo do tempo.
Valor do QuiloWatt-hora: Implementação de um sistema que consiga obter o valor do kWh automaticamente a partir de API's ou fontes confiáveis.
O projeto foi concluído com sucesso, passando por testes iniciais e finais que validaram sua estabilidade e funcionalidade. Apesar das dificuldades enfrentadas durante a fase inicial, como a necessidade de alterar materiais e resolver problemas com o sensor de corrente, o projeto foi concluído dentro do cronograma estabelecido. Aprendizados importantes foram obtidos, incluindo a importância de um cronograma bem planejado, o aprimoramento das habilidades em programação e a exploração da plataforma Blynk. Sugestões de trabalhos futuros incluem a implementação de uma placa de circuito impresso (PCB), o uso de uma caixa impressa em 3D para facilitar a visualização dos gastos com energia elétrica e a expansão do monitoramento por meio de sensores de corrente adicionais. O projeto demonstrou ser uma experiência valiosa, proporcionando crescimento profissional e habilidades aprimoradas no campo da engenharia elétrica.